Pauline Iacozza, 96, of Boston, passed away peacefully on October 13, 2021. She was born and raised in Boston’s North End, a daughter of the late Modestino and Carmella (DeVingo) Imbimbo. She was a kind and loving communicant of St. Leonard Church and was also an awesome cook. She was predeceased by her beloved husband Quarino “Willie” Iacozza, her son Joseph C. Iacozza and siblings Modestino Imbimbo, Ernest Imbimbo, Victor Imbimbo. She is survived by her loving sister Sabina Masucci of Peabody, her niece Maria Masucci of Peabody, who was her loving caregiver for these past few years. Her nephews Anthony Masucci of Peabody and Vincent Masucci and his wife Karen of Lynn and her niece Camille Imbimbo of Malden and many great nieces, nephews and cousins.
